116TH CONGRESS
1ST SESSION
H. J. RES. 4
Proposing an amendment to the Constitution of the United States to limit
the number of terms an individual may serve as a Member of Congress.
IN THE HOUSE OF REPRESENTATIVES
JANUARY 3, 2019
Mr. ARRINGTON (for himself, Mr. KHANNA, Mr. FITZPATRICK, and Mr.
GIANFORTE) submitted the following joint resolution; which was referred
to the Committee on the Judiciary
JOINT RESOLUTION
Proposing an amendment to the Constitution of the United
States to limit the number of terms an individual may
serve as a Member of Congress.

‘‘ARTICLE —
1
‘‘SECTION 1. No person shall serve as a Representa-
2
tive for more than six two-year terms. Service as a Rep-
3
resentative for more than one year of any two-year term
4
shall be treated as a complete term for purposes of this
5
section, without regard to whether the service was com-
6
pleted by the individual originally elected to the term.
7
‘‘SECTION 2. No person shall serve as a Senator for
8
more than two six-year terms. Service as a Senator for
9
more than three years of any six-year term shall be treated
10
as a complete term for purposes of this section, without
11
regard to whether the service was completed by the indi-
12
vidual originally elected to the term.
13
‘‘SECTION 3. This article shall not apply to any per-
14
son who served as a Representative or as a Senator during
15
any Congress occurring before the One Hundred Fifteenth
16
Congress.’’.
